    The bad news is that the doubling is Machine Doubling or sometimes referred to as Strike Doubling! Note how flat the portion of the lettering that appears to be doubled and how thin the Primary lettering is. This is due to the second strike peeling off a portion of the first strike which creates the effect of doubling! The good news is, that even 1969-S Lincoln Memorial Cents in BU condition with only Machine Doubling still bring a premium on eBay!

    If you list the coin on eBay, do not list it as a Doubled Die because it is not and can cause you trouble. Many Sellers list these coins as a Double (note without the "d") Die which is technically incorrect but eBay doesn't seem to mind.
